From 15185bf4c0280ab81c208ec0924d159249f9c1eb Mon Sep 17 00:00:00 2001 From: Lili Cosic Date: Wed, 4 Mar 2020 10:49:46 +0100 Subject: [PATCH 1/2] jsonnet/kube-prometheus/kube-state-metrics: Remove probes --- .../kube-state-metrics/kube-state-metrics.libsonnet |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/jsonnet/kube-prometheus/kube-state-metrics/kube-state-metrics.libsonnet b/jsonnet/kube-prometheus/kube-state-metrics/kube-state-metrics.libsonnet index dabbdf89..7f5eea87 100644 --- a/jsonnet/kube-prometheus/kube-state-metrics/kube-state-metrics.libsonnet +++ b/jsonnet/kube-prometheus/kube-state-metrics/kube-state-metrics.libsonnet @@ -33,7 +33,9 @@ template+: { spec+: { containers: std.map(function(c) c { - ports: null, + ports:: null, + livenessProbe:: null, + readinessProbe:: null, args: ['--host=127.0.0.1', '--port=8081', '--telemetry-host=127.0.0.1', '--telemetry-port=8082'], }, super.containers), }, From 5469bea0a6f8ac9e0f4ab4d1edba04bf6673c692 Mon Sep 17 00:00:00 2001 From: Lili Cosic Date: Wed, 4 Mar 2020 10:53:48 +0100 Subject: [PATCH 2/2] manifests: Regenerate kube-state-metrics deployment --- manifests/kube-state-metrics-deployment.yaml | 13 ------------- 1 file changed, 13 deletions(-) diff --git a/manifests/kube-state-metrics-deployment.yaml b/manifests/kube-state-metrics-deployment.yaml index 08a6c4a3..7fdfc6f3 100644 --- a/manifests/kube-state-metrics-deployment.yaml +++ b/manifests/kube-state-metrics-deployment.yaml @@ -24,20 +24,7 @@ spec: - --telemetry-host=127.0.0.1 - --telemetry-port=8082 image: quay.io/coreos/kube-state-metrics:v1.9.5 - livenessProbe: - httpGet: - path: /healthz - port: 8080 - initialDelaySeconds: 5 - timeoutSeconds: 5 name: kube-state-metrics - ports: null - readinessProbe: - httpGet: - path: / - port: 8081 - initialDelaySeconds: 5 - timeoutSeconds: 5 securityContext: runAsUser: 65534 - args: